Nintendo Switch Parental Controls™ is a free app that allows you to easily monitor your child's use of the Nintendo Switch console.
(Please note: A Nintendo Switch console with the latest available system version is required to use this app.)

With Nintendo Switch Parental Controls, you can:

1. Monitor your child's play time on the console.
Set a daily play time limit, which notifies your child on the console when time's up for the day. You can also check this app to see how long they've been playing. If necessary, you can also use the "Suspend Software" feature to make the console go into sleep mode when the set time is reached.

2. Find out what games your child plays.
Nintendo Switch Parental Controls provides convenient reports that show you what video games have been played on the console recently and how much time was spent playing each day.
View daily reports and monthly summaries of play activity. If you choose to receive push notifications, you'll be notified when a new monthly summary is available.
This will help you learn what games your child enjoys most.

3. Set restrictions to ensure your child can play safely, no matter their age.
Easily restrict features of the Nintendo Switch console as appropriate for your child. This includes restricting games above specific age ratings.


Attention:
● In order to use the Nintendo Switch Parental Controls app, a parent or guardian (aged 18 or above) needs to have a Nintendo Account.
● You can set purchasing restrictions, including restrictions on purchasing products and services in Nintendo eShop, in the Nintendo Account settings.
● In order to make use of all of the features and settings available in the Nintendo Switch Parental Controls app, all linked Nintendo Switch consoles need to be using the latest system version.

Useful, but flawed

This has the makings of a slick application, but it is woefully inconsiderate of simple, practical considerations.

For example:

- Usage and time of day restrictions apply to the whole Switch. If you've got more than one child using it and one of them burns through the usage credit, well tough luck for the other one.

- No matter how many parent/guardians you have in a family group, only one of them can actually link a Switch. The rest might as well not bother using the app as it doesn't function at all without linking - you simply cannot get past the linking step to do anything, even if you're registered under an account that IS linked.

- There is no facility to suspend operation on demand. Child refusing to come to the table for food? Nothing you can do except to physically take it from them if they're within the usage/time of day parameters. The app pushes new settings to it instantly so no reason it can't suspend on demand.

- Child been really good today? You can't give them extra time unless you change the usage/time of day rules persistently, "disable alarms for today" in the app or "temporarily disable parental controls" on the Switch, which lasts for as long as it doesn't go to sleep (no "you can have an extra 30 mins" etc)

This stuff is pretty fundamental, but curiously absent.
